Methods of treatment might differ depending on which drug rehab and alcohol rehabilitation center you opt for and what type of addiction treatment method the facility offers. Most drug treatment and alcohol rehab facilities can and will incorporate a number of addiction treatment options: inpatient rehab, day-treatment, outpatient rehab, holistic rehab, and drug and alcohol detoxification.
Spokane, WA. drug and alcohol rehabilitation centers typically commence the treatment program with drug and/or alcohol detoxification. Drug or alcohol withdrawal symptoms may range from anxiousness, depression, insomnia, joint pains, myalgia (muscle pains), convulsions and additional withdrawal symptoms depending on the severity of the addiction and the type of drug or substance that the particular person has been addicted to and for how long. This is why it is vital that the detoxification is medically managed by a state-licensed drug and alcohol rehabilitation program or hospital. Detoxification is achieved by way of a variety of treatment approaches to minimize the physical dependence of drugs or alcohol which can take from 3 to 10 days.
If you or your loved one in Spokane has a destructive substance abuse problem, an inpatient drug and alcohol treatment center would be the best choice usually. Serious alcohol or drug addiction commonly brings about the following behaviors: dishonesty, thieving, isolation from family and friends, troubles on the job or no employment at all, emotional instability etc. These irrational behaviors are generally present in the case of a serious alcohol or drug addiction problem. When there is a serious addiction present it can very challenging if not impossible to stop without having the help from a quality inpatient drug treatment and alcohol rehabilitation facilities.
Outpatient drug treatment and alcohol rehab programs are accessible for individuals with moderate drug or alcohol abuse issues. An outpatient drug and alcohol treatment facility is a better choice for those people who have just started abusing drugs or alcohol and they have not yet formed a dependence upon the substance yet their alcohol or drug use is becoming a dilemma that they do need help with before it does get out of control. Outpatient drug rehab and alcohol treatment centers have very limited supervision as opposed to an inpatient or residential program, which normally takes place under 24-hour supervision. It is important that drug testing is provided in an outpatient program as a deterrent to the individual using drugs or alcohol while participating with outpatient drug or alcohol treatment.
